Look for a physician who maintains transparent communication about test results, treatment options, and costs. Verify that the practice keeps detailed medical records and provides written summaries of your visits. Be cautious of providers who pressure you into unnecessary procedures, demand cash-only payment without receipts, or lack verifiable licensing information. A reputable practice will answer questions about credentials, explain their diagnostic approach, and welcome you to bring a list of current medications and health concerns to your first appointment.
